Nutty Putty

Get ready to unleash your creativity in the kitchen with this fun and edible 'Nutty Putty' recipe! Perfect for playful snacking or hands-on family activities, this no-cook treat combines creamy peanut butter, sweet honey, and powdered sugar to form a pliable, dough-like texture that’s as fun to shape as it is delicious to eat. A touch of cornstarch ensures it’s smooth and easy to handle, making it ideal for crafting shapes or simply enjoying as a sweet and nutty snack.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:0 mins
Total Time:10 mins
Servings: 6

Ingredients

  • 1 cup Creamy peanut butter
  • 1.5 cups Powdered sugar
  • 0.5 cup Honey
  • 0.25 cup Cornstarch

Directions

Step 1

In a large mixing bowl, combine the peanut butter and honey. Stir well until the mixture is smooth and fully blended.

Step 2

Gradually add in the powdered sugar, about 1/4 cup at a time, stirring constantly to incorporate. Continue until the mixture starts forming into a dough-like consistency.

Step 3

Sprinkle in the cornstarch a little at a time, kneading the dough with your hands as you go. This helps make the dough less sticky and easier to handle. Continue kneading until the dough is smooth and pliable.

Step 4

If the dough is too dry, add a small drizzle of honey and knead again. If it’s too sticky, sprinkle a bit more powdered sugar or cornstarch and knead until the desired texture is reached.

Step 5

Once the Nutty Putty is ready, let it cool slightly if it feels warm from kneading. Shape it into fun designs, mold it into shapes, or simply enjoy it as a tasty treat!

Step 6

Store any le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. If the putty becomes dry, knead in a little honey to refresh its texture.
